Oh, (((Dolfinz)))! I'm so sorry! Gosh, I know what you've been through already to get as far as you have. I had to go in front of the ALJ too, but that's where I finally won my case.

If you are unable to work, then I would say definitely keep pushing. It's getting harder and harder to get approved because of the way they're changing the rules. But I wouldn't give up.

One very valuable lesson I learned was to select an elderly and distinguished lawyer who was up for consideration to become a judge himself. After all my struggles, once we got to the ALJ, all this lawyer had to do was go in the courtroom and talk to the judge for five minutes and I got my approval. I never saw the judge myself. Apparently he was willing to take the lawyer's word for it that I was truly in pain and disabled by it.

I hope you have the strength to keep fighting this thing, and that you ultimately prevail. Remember, this is a right you're fighting for. Not just an entitlement. Good luck...
